How do you establish napier grass
Mix 1 debe of top soil with 1 to 2 debes of farm yard manure and put into the pits. Leave about 15 cm unfilled space at the top of each pit. Plant 5 – 10 cane cuttings or single root splits in round pits. Napier grass can be intercropped with forage legumes in both methods of planting.
How do you get rid of napier grass?
Growth reduction data measured by CO2 assimilation indicates that hexazinone, glyphosate, and imazapic are effective at reducing napiergrass growth. However, field results indicate glyphosate to be the most effective for control.

How long does it take to grow Napier grass?
Harvesting – You can make your first harvest 90 days after planting. The succeeding harvests can be 45 to 60 days thereafter, depending on the purpose. Cut the grass down to the level of the ground. Irrigate to hasten regrowth.

Is Napier grass good for silage?
Napier grass silage is a good way of preserving the summer grass for use in wintertime. Many methods have been used to make the silage. These include the use of bank silos, large sausage bags, small sausage bags and thin plastic belts.

What is Bana grass?
Bana grass is a very robust improved grass that has vast potential to improve animal production in the tropics. The grass was originally developed in South Africa as a cross between Pennisetum purpureum and Pennisetum americum and was widely used as livestock feed.
What is Tumbukiza technology?
The Western Kenya farmers wanted to use the same technology to plant their Napier grass. They started planting Napier grass in pits which they fertilized heavily with cow dung , a technology they called “Tumbukiza” (a Kiswahili word meaning “to put into a hole or pit”).

How does an elephant grass look like?
Elephant grass is a robust, rhizomatous, tufted perennial grass. … Elephant grass forms dense thick clumps, up to 1 m across. The leaves are flat, linear, hairy at the base, up to 100-120 cm long and 1-5 cm wide, with a bluish-green colour. The leaf margin is finely toothed and the leaf blade has a prominent midrib.

Is Napier good for goats?
The effect of Napier grass and oil palm frond (OPF) supplemented with soya waste on the intake and growth performance of goats was evaluated. … The results showed that the feeding of NG alone or NG-OPF combination to goats could lead to a better growth rate in these animals compared to feeding them with OPF alone.
